Barnhart Inc Completes Corfman Middle School


WEBWIRE

McCabe Union School District and contractor Barnhart, Inc. announce the completion of Corfman Middle School in El Centro, California.

The new $18 million campus eases overcrowding at the adjacent McCabe School campus. The new school accommodates 600 students in grades 4-8. Features of the new campus include 24 classrooms, science labs, library, multi-purpose room with stage and band room, state-of-the-art technology, kitchen and food service facilities, sports courts and athletic fields.

The new school was designed by Sanders, Inc. Architects.

The school is named after Altae Mae and Virgil Corfman of El Centro. Virgil Corfman is a long-time Imperial Valley farmer and rancher. The family donated the land required for the new school. Construction of the project was funded by developer fees.

Barnhart, Inc. is a wholly owned subsidiary of Heery International, a 1,500 person architecture, interior design, engineering, facility management, program management and construction management firm based in Atlanta, Georgia. Barnhart is the third largest educational builder in the nation, according to Engineering News Record magazine when combined with Heery International. Barnhart has constructed various facilities in the Imperial Valley, including Cesar Chavez Elementary School for Calexico Unified School District.
